Robotic Hoovers

Idealy, robot vacuums are used to touch up your floors on a regular basis or every week. Many homeowners report that their floors feel and look better after regular use.

Check for features that map that enable the robot to remember your home's address and efficiently navigate. Other features include spot/zone-cleaning recharge and resume as well as advanced navigation and object recognition.

It's easy to use

Robotic vacuums are a fantastic option for most homes. They are safe, convenient and are able to be used by people with all levels of technical expertise. They can also be programmed to clean your home on the schedule that is suitable for your family. The most modern models also navigate obstacles such as furniture and pet toys. Some models even have sensors that detect dirt, dust, or other debris and adjust their cleaning modes accordingly. You can reduce time by using the same machine to mop and vacuum.

Contrary to traditional vacuum cleaners robotic hoovers are powered by batteries and can move through your home without tangled cords or getting stuck beneath furniture. They can be programmed to clean specific areas of your home, and even tackle the stairs. A lot of these robots can detect surfaces that are cluttered, and return to their docking stations to recharge their batteries when their battery is low. They can even stop and resume work exactly where they left off, making them ideal for busy families with children and pets.

Another benefit of robotic hoovers is their ability to work on various kinds of flooring and materials, including carpet, tile, hardwood, and linoleum. They can also remove pet hair and crumbs from outdoor patios and garage flooring. This makes them a great choice for apartments, condos or even beachfront homes. The majority of robots are designed to function well on several floors of your home However, some models have a more limited range and are better for single-story or one-level houses.

The majority of robotic vacuums are fitted with sensors that can detect obstacles and avoid them, as well identify rugs and hardwood floors. They also have a built-in camera that allows them to view through tight spaces and corners. In addition, some robotics come with virtual barriers that allow you to set up "no-go" zones to prevent the vacuum from entering certain areas of your home.

Certain robot vacuums like the iRobot Roomba can take pictures of objects and walls in your home. They then share them with iRobot’s Scale AI gig worker to enhance their recognition technology. This feature is very useful but it might not be appropriate for families concerned about privacy. It is essential to be aware of the fine print prior to buying a robot vacuum and make sure that your information is safe.

They're secure

Many robot vacuums, mopping machines and other robots are constructed with environmental protection in mind. They are typically powered by rechargeable batteries and operate at lower energy levels during periods of off-peak when electricity usage is low. Many models come with power-saving modes as well as self-return features, which ensures that they will return to their original settings when the battery gets depleted. The best models utilize energy efficiency features to cut down on waste, such as using the lowest power setting when cleaning carpeted floors, and avoiding the use of high-powered suction.

Robotic cleaners require maintenance just like other machines. Regular cleaning of brushes, filters and sensors helps to prevent obstructions and boost performance. You should also empty your robot's bin frequently to prevent it from becoming overflowing and also wash and dry its pads (if your robot uses pads that are reusable) between use. The battery should be recharged regularly and may need to be replaced more frequently if the robot is used for mopping or sweeping.

While robot hoovers aren't able to do a perfect job of cleaning up stains on your carpet or ground-in dirt from your tiles, they do come close. The top performers in our tests have impressive pick scores for carpets with low pile and hard floors, capturing fine particles like coffee grounds, baking soda and metal screws as well as bigger debris, such as pet hair and crumbs on the baseboards and in tight corners.

A robot vacuum is, on the other hand, is a hands-off appliance that automatically moves from room to room without assistance from you. It also consumes less power than a conventional vacuum, so it's more eco-friendly. The majority of robotic cleaners come with maps that allow them to learn your home's floor plan and navigate themselves. Some cleaners can even boost suction when they detect carpets to remove dirt.

Robots are not only environmentally friendly, but they are also cost-effective. When their batteries are depleted or they've finished cleaning, they return to the dock to recharge. Some multifunctional models can even automatically empty their dust bins clean their mop pads, and refill their water tank, thereby saving you the burden of doing these tasks manually.

Some robotic vacuums are intelligent enough to detect high-traffic areas, and will make extra passes through these areas. This way, your entryways, hallways, playrooms and mudrooms will be kept cleaner for longer. Many of these devices also have a feature known as'smart objects detection' that can detect items such as socks or pet toys and move around rather than over them.

Robotic cleaners are incredibly silent and can be used while you're working or running the streets for errands. They can even be programmed to vacuum when you're away on vacation.

Many users have said that their homes look and smell better after they've used a robot cleaning device often. The convenience and efficiency of these machines can be especially beneficial for families with busy schedules and young pets or children.

You can afford it

The top Robot Hoover vacuums will give you a thorough clean without breaking the bank. They are equipped with a range of features that make them efficient, efficient and user-friendly. Many come with apps control to help you schedule and manage your home's cleanliness. It lets you see the robot cleaner amazon's routes, set no-go zones, and adjust the intensity of cleaning on go!

Most robots have a docking station they return to when their battery is running low or requires emptying. The docking stations are big enough to accommodate multiple trash cans or water tanks. These stations can also serve as remote controls for the robot vacuum cleaner top 10, so that you can start cleaning from anywhere.

Cheap robot vacuums can be stuck on shoelaces, socks, and other random objects that you leave around. However they're great at picking up pet fur, dirt, and other mess. Select a model with suction booster mode for harder spots.

Robots with mapping capabilities can navigate your home more efficiently and can remember the layout better than the standard model. They can also avoid bumping into furniture or getting trapped in a crevice. Some models are able to vacuum and mop at the same time, saving you from the expense of buying separate equipment.

The first robotic cleaner was the Electrolux Trilobite that used sensors to move around and clean floors. It was the precursor to the current robotic vacuums. It didn't catch on, but it inspired inventors to create the technology we use today.

Many people believe that a robot vacuum is a luxury item, however, they're actually an excellent investment for most homes. They are much more effective than traditional vacuums and can help you save time by eliminating the need to move furniture or clean nooks and crannies. They are also less expensive than professional cleaning services and are available at most online stores.

Remember that you'll still need to vacuum the old fashioned method every now and then. The places that the robot cannot reach, such as behind the couch or behind the bookcase, require more manual effort.
